On 02/03/2009 20:19, Tom Lane wrote:

> Well, that has nothing to do with UPDATE RETURNING; it's apparently
> failing here:
>
>>   rec recipients;
>
> I suppose "recipients" is a composite type one of whose columns is of a
> NOT NULL domain.  Best advice is "don't do that" --- not-null domains

Thanks Tom and Sam for your replies - I hadn't absorbed the bit in the
docs about variables being initialised to NULL in the absence of
anything else.... removing NOT NULL from message_type_domain did the
trick, and all works as I hoped.
